There is not any cost to be part of Progent's Experts Team, but Progent has the following qualifications for membership:
You must have a strong track record as a consulting professional operating on your own in your area of specialization, including at least a two year record of successful consulting jobs or you must have your own active customer base for whom you now deliver ongoing support services.
You have to demonstrate that you are an expert in your field of specialization, which includes having an extensive work-related record and strong references, and possess up-to-date vendor or institutional professional certifications.
You should be able to present yourself in a professional manner and be self driven and assured in your skills. You must have strong communications skills and be able to work efficiently by yourself or as part of a team.
You need to be able to explain proper goals to clients and fellow Progent team members and you should know how scope out jobs, create project plans, and estimate realistic work schedules.

Progent offers clients the services of consultants who have earned some of the IT industry's most prized credentials. Progent thinks that customers deserve to know that their computer service consultants have accredited testing plus extensive practical experience so that Progent's customers can use Progent's service with trust. In many cases, vendor certifications like the Cisco Certified Internetwork Experts confers privileges for substantially superior vendor support than is available to uncertified service providers, allowing Progent to offer customers a better class of computer service. In addition, major credentials such as CISA or ISSAP for network security can aid corporate customers to show compliance with regulatory requirements by using the services of accredited industry experts.

AT&T represents the combination of SBC, AT&T, PacBell, and BellSouth. AT&T is a Tier 1 ISP and offers a wide spectrum of data transports such as SBC ADSL, T1, and ISDN for high-speed connectivity and AT&T Point-to-Point T1, Frame Relay Plus, and Asynchronous Transfer Mode for enterprise customers. AT&T IP Flexible Reach uses AT&T VoIP solutions for multi-site companies to centralize PBX functions. Server proliferation wreaks havoc on IT budgets and management resources. Server consolidation through a virtual architecture promises lower total cost of ownership of hardware and quicker ROI, more efficient utilization of servers, simplified operations, increased network availability, and easier management. Common uses for virtual machines are resource consolidation, economical platforms for line-of-business legacy software based on outdated operating systems, and affordable isolation of program development or pilot testing systems from on-line systems.
